(NST) KUALA LUMPUR: No posts were offered to Datuk Arif Shah Omar Shah to entice him to cross over to the Pakatan Rakyat-led Penang state government.

Neither had the Seberang Jaya assemblyman demanded any posts, said Parti Keadilan Rakyat de facto leader Datuk Seri Anwar Ibrahim.

In confirming that Arif Shah had been wooed by PKR leaders, Anwar said the question of posts did not arise.

"He did not talk about any posts, neither did we discuss it. We did not make any offer as all posts have been filled.

"It is just a rumour," he said at the Parliament lobby yesterday, referring to talk that Arif Shah had been offered a deputy chief minister's post in light of his ongoing feud with the Umno Permatang Pauh division leadership.
